I got panic attacks on Welbutrin. Haven't had any since I stopped taking it. Welbutrin is good for those who have negative effects on the SSRIs. But, it can indeed increase the anxiety as a result of those positive benefits. Work with your doctor; see how it goes. You'll know if you can tolerate it or not, I'm sure. Shalom!
